What Are Superfoods?

Superfoods are nutrient-dense foods packed with vitamins, antioxidants, and minerals that promote overall health and skin vitality. By including them in your daily diet, you can help protect your skin from damage, improve hydration, and maintain a youthful glow.


10 Superfoods for Beautiful Skin

1. Avocados

Rich in healthy fats, avocados help to keep your skin moisturised and soft. They’re also packed with Vitamin E, an antioxidant that fights skin damage caused by free radicals. Add them to salads, smoothies, or enjoy them on toast for a creamy boost of nourishment.

2. Blueberries

These tiny berries are bursting with antioxidants like anthocyanins, which help fight inflammation and protect your skin from premature ageing. They’re also high in Vitamin C, essential for collagen production.

3. Sweet Potatoes

Sweet potatoes are an excellent source of beta-carotene, which the body converts into Vitamin A. This nutrient promotes cell turnover, giving your skin a fresh, healthy glow.

4. Salmon

Rich in omega-3 fatty acids, salmon helps to reduce inflammation and maintain the skin’s elasticity. It also supports hydration, keeping your skin smooth and supple.

5. Spinach

Spinach is packed with skin-loving nutrients like Vitamin A, Vitamin C, and iron. These promote collagen production, repair damaged skin, and maintain an even complexion.

6. Walnuts

A handful of walnuts provides essential fatty acids, zinc, and Vitamin E, all of which support skin barrier function and fight dryness. They’re the perfect snack for healthy skin.

7. Dark Chocolate

Good news for chocolate lovers! Dark chocolate (70% cocoa or higher) is rich in flavonoids, which improve blood flow to the skin and boost hydration. Just enjoy it in moderation.

8. Green Tea

This soothing beverage is high in polyphenols, which combat free radicals and reduce inflammation. Drinking green tea daily can help achieve a brighter complexion.

9. Tomatoes

Tomatoes are an excellent source of lycopene, an antioxidant that protects your skin from UV damage. Cooking tomatoes enhances lycopene absorption, so enjoy them in sauces or soups.

10. Chia Seeds

These tiny seeds are packed with omega-3 fatty acids, fibre, and protein, which support skin repair and hydration. Sprinkle them on yoghurt or blend them into smoothies.
